Gaius Julius Caesar was born on July 12, 100 BC in Rome, Italy.
He was a politically adept and popular leader of the Roman Republic.
His father died when Julius Caesar was 16, he then remand close to his mother, Aurelia.
Julius Caesar was the world's greatest military leaders; he was often remembered as one of the greatest military minds in history and credited with laying the foundation for the Roman Empire.

His political and military career was rising rapidly, he campaigned successfully for the consulship in 60 BC and struck a deal with two of Rome's leading figures, Pompey the Great and Crassus. The three men became known as the First Triumuirate and controlled Rome through out the 50s BC, until Caesar and Pompey, after Crassu's death, went to war againts one another in 49 BC. His death date was on March 15, 44 BC.
